**Duties**:

- Review procurement packages for construction, A-E services, supplies, miscellaneous services.
- Prepare pre-award and post-award contract documents.
- Business Advisor for Source Selection Evaluation Boards.
- Formulate negotiation strategies, prepare pre-negotiation objectives memoranda and price negotiation memoranda.
- Administer contracts.
- Assure all acquisition report documents are accurate and provided promptly when requested or required.
- Close out contracts or issue termination notices and review settlement proposals.
- Provide technical advice and guidance.

**Qualifications**:
**Who May Apply: US Citizens**
- **Basic Requirement for Contract Specialist**:
Degree: Bachelor's degree (or higher degree) from an accredited educational institution authorized to grant baccalaureate degrees. (Note: You must attach a copy of your transcripts.)
- OR
- Exemption: You are exempt from the education requirements above if you are (A) a current civilian employee in DoD who occupied GS-1102 positions or contracting positions with authority to award or administer contracts above the simplified acquisition threshold in an Executive Department on or before September 30, 2000; OR (B) I am a current military member who occupied a similar occupational specialty to the GS (or equivalent)-1102 on or before September 30, 2000.In addition to meeting the basic requirement above, to qualify for this position you must also meet the qualification requirements listed below:
- Some federal jobs allow you to substitute your education for the required experience in order to qualify. For the GS-12 job, you must meet the qualification requirement using experience alone-no substitution of education for experience is permitted.
